[Libva] Decoding and displaying multiple streams using gstreamer-vaapi

Andreas Larsson andreas.larsson at multiq.se
Wed Sep 5 22:08:01 PDT 2012


Hi!

We will try your suggestions! Btw, what I forgot to mention is that multiple streams works fine if we have separate processes, instead of threads. So the kernel layer and the HW obviously is correct and capable.

Kind regards, Andreas


-----Ursprungligt meddelande-----
Från: Gwenole Beauchesne [mailto:gb.devel at gmail.com]
Skickat: to 2012-09-06 06:20
Till: Andreas Larsson
Kopia: Libva at lists.freedesktop.org
Ämne: Re: [Libva] Decoding and displaying multiple streams using gstreamer-vaapi
 
Hi,

2012/9/5 Andreas Larsson <andreas.larsson at multiq.se>:

> We've done some initial tests and have encountered various problems with
> video surfaces starving each other. I.e. one shows video for a breif moment
> while the other is green and vice versa, flickering back and forth.

Could you please try gstreamer-vaapi from the "master" branch? I had
pushed a few fixes for EMGD last week. Another one is still be missing
but you should no longer get flickering. As Halley mentioned, it's
generally simpler to develop on big Cores first with the desired
functionality.

BTW, on US15W with EMGD, I think someone once mentioned in the past to
support around 4 to 7 streams in parallel with clutter. Not full HD,
though.

Thanks,
Gwenole.

-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.freedesktop.org/archives/libva/attachments/20120906/21c6b83d/attachment.html>


More information about the Libva mailing list